CentOS 6.5断电后启动出现:unexpected "如何修复CentOS 6.5断电后启动时出现的unexpected错误?解决步骤一览" "CentOS 6.

   搜狗SEO    

在处理CentOS 6.5断电后启动出现“unexpected”错误的过程中,我们需要检查并修复GRUB配置文件。这个错误通常是由于GRUB配置不正确或损坏造成的。

首先,我们需要确认GRUB的配置文件是否存在问题。默认情况下,CentOS 6.5中的GRUB配置文件位于/boot/grub/grub.conf。

以下是解决这个问题的步骤和建议:

检查GRUB配置文件

我们需要使用Live CD或Live USB启动系统,并挂载你的CentOS 6.5分区。

打开终端,并使用以下命令查看GRUB配置文件的内容:

cat /path/to/your/centos/partition/boot/grub/grub.conf

检查文件内容是否正确,特别注意default参数指定的默认启动项是否指向正确的内核映像文件。

修复GRUB配置文件

如果发现配置文件有误,我们可以手动编辑该文件进行修复。

使用文本编辑器打开GRUB配置文件,例如使用vi:

vi /path/to/your/centos/partition/boot/grub/grub.conf

根据实际系统配置,修正错误的部分。确保每个启动项都指向正确的内核映像文件,并且default参数指定了正确的默认启动项。

保存并关闭文件。

重新安装GRUB

如果GRUB配置文件没有问题,或者修复后问题依旧存在,可能需要重新安装GRUB。

确保你的CentOS 6.5分区已经挂载。

使用以下命令重新安装GRUB:

grubinstall rootdirectory=/path/to/your/centos/partition /dev/sdX

其中/dev/sdX是你的CentOS 6.5安装所在的硬盘设备。

更新GRUB配置:

grubmkconfig -o /path/to/your/centos/partition/boot/grub/grub.conf

重启系统。

备份重要数据

在进行任何系统级别的操作之前,都应该备份重要数据,以防在解决问题的过程中造成更大的数据损失。

相关问答FAQs

Q1: 如果GRUB配置文件丢失怎么办?

A1: 如果GRUB配置文件丢失,你可以通过以下步骤重新生成一个:

使用Live CD或Live USB启动系统,并挂载你的CentOS 6.5分区。

安装GRUB:

yum install grub

使用grubmkconfig命令生成新的GRUB配置文件:

grubmkconfig -o /path/to/your/centos/partition/boot/grub/grub.conf

重启系统。

Q2: 如何防止未来发生类似问题?

A2: 为了防止未来发生类似问题,可以采取以下措施:

确保电源供应稳定,避免非正常关机。

定期检查和更新系统,包括GRUB和其他关键组件。

定期备份系统和重要数据,以便在出现问题时能够快速恢复。

学习和理解GRUB的配置和管理,以便在出现问题时能够自行解决。

通过以上步骤,你应该能够解决CentOS 6.5断电后启动出现的“unexpected”问题。记住,定期备份和系统维护是预防此类问题的关键。

感谢阅读本文,如果您有任何问题,请在下方评论区留言。欢迎关注我们的网站并点赞支持,谢谢!

评论留言

我要留言

欢迎参与讨论,请在这里发表您的看法、交流您的观点。